GoldenEye (1995) Bloopers
Bloopers are mistakes that happened in production of a film. Most of them you can notice just by watching the film. Here are the ones that happened when filming GoldenEye (1995) (they are shown in order of occurrace):
- In the pre-title sequence, Bond is carrying a grey/black bungee cord, but when he does the jump, it's white!
- Bond acquires gloves when he has fallen out of the plane and jumps on the motorcycle.
- During Bond and Xenia's baccarat game, take a close look at the cards. Xenia's first hand when Bond arrives is 2 blanks and a 7 - 007. Bond's winning hand later is 2 picture cards and a six, or, in baccarat terms, 006.
- # When we see Bond chasing Xenia down the mountain in the Aston-Martin, the numberplates on Xenia's car are yellow, but when her car is parked outside the casino, they are white. This is actually not a blooper, but a common misconception. It is actually normal for numberplates to be two different colors in some countries.
- After his meeting with Xenia at the casino, Bond spies on her as she gets onto a boat, with the aid of his zoom-lens camera. We see him put the camera up to his left eye. The shot then cuts to Xenia on the boat. When it cuts back, he has the camera up to his right eye.
- When Bond and Natalya eject from the helicopter, you can clearly see two white parachutes. But when the capsule lands, the parachutes are red and white.
- The tank plows through a building, drives over cars, through a Perrier truck and a statue. If you look at the front mud flaps throughout the sequence you will notice that in one scene they are very dirty, yet towards the end of the sequence they look as good as new!
